How Our Leak Detection Service Works in Silverhill, AL
When you suspect a leak in your home, don’t delay. Our team responds quickly within 60 minutes, equipped with state-of-the-art equipment to detect and diagnose leaks. Our process involves a thorough inspection, leak detection using specialized tools like mo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ras, and a detailed report outlining the issue and recommended repairs.
Step 1: Inspection and Leak Detection
We start by inspecting your property to identify signs of leaks, such as water stains, warping, or unusual odors.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ect hidden leaks behind walls, under flooring, and in crawl spaces.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es, depending on the size of your property.
Step 2: Leak Detection and Diagnosis
With our advanced equipment, we pinpoint the source of the leak and assess the damage. This step may involve using thermal imaging cameras to detect heat signatures from water leaks or moisture meters to measure humidity levels. Our team will provide a detailed report outlining the issue and recommended repairs.
Step 3: Water Removal and Drying
Once we’ve identified the leak, our team begins extracting water from the affected area using industrial-grade pumps and vacuums. We then use specialized drying equipment, such as high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ers, to dry the area quickly and safely.
Step 4: Damage Restoration and Repair
After the area is dry, our team assesses the damage and begins repairs. This may involve replacing damaged drywall, flooring, or other materials. Our technicians work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al.

Warning Signs You Need Leak Detection Services in Silverhill, AL
Catching leaks early can save you thousands of dollars in damage and health risks. Be aware of these common war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ice persistent musty smells in your home, especially after a storm or heavy rainfall, it could show a hidden leak. Don’t ignore it, act fast to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Discoloration or water stains on walls or ceilings can signal a leak behind the surface. Don’t delay our team can help you identify the issue and provide a solution.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show a leak beneath the surface. Address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Unusual Sounds or Puddles
Unusual sounds, such as dripping water, or puddles on your floor can show a leak. Don’t wait our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ution.
Increased Water Bills
Unexpected increases in your water bills can signal a hidden leak. Act fast to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Visible signs of water damage, such as warping, discoloration, or water stains, can show a leak. Don’t delay our team can help you identify the issue and provide a solution.
